Biomaterials, Biomechanics and Tissue Engineering (BBT)

The Biomaterials, Biomechanics and Tissue Engineering (BBT) group focuses its activities on the design, development, functionalization and characterization of new biomaterials for tissue regeneration and functional repair. The BBT’s work is intrinsically interdisciplinary and aims at creating a direct link between two different fields, i.e. materials science and biomedicine. The group hosts 28 researchers with different backgrounds: engineers, chemists, physicists, biologists and veterinarians. The BBT’s research addresses not only on fundamental aspects but also technological issues, able to be transferred to industrial partners in the biomedical sector. The group masters several biomaterials characterization techniques, covering from the physico-chemical and mechanical characterization to the study of the interactions of the materials with the biological entities that interact with them in the physiological environment - proteins, cells, and tissues.
